Transaction 70c17811fdd6b2c0257c882f10c824445fdba62eb2c21b523dea88b7fa5e17cd

9 Input
2 Outputs
  • 70c17811fdd6b2c0257c882f10c824445fdba62eb2c21b523dea88b7fa5e17cd:0
  • value  1585389
    address  12TWMqivenB1MozXQ3Bzacp3HmmSG3TQQX
  • 70c17811fdd6b2c0257c882f10c824445fdba62eb2c21b523dea88b7fa5e17cd:1
  • value  2419757152
    address  1FuSsSoYK18HaZ7NLDZrwRV5E2WcHvQxfa